Output 7405fa3eb552d27c8b2d9971fe8d0f0dd45f2a6ddc9d9ef8b8b4dda17a796c02:2

value
765385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f66f1092ab5ac87a3e590faa7987660848a264a3 OP_EQUAL
address
3QA3CeVqV6uT9w1EZC6Bznx5PSrBaCbPwL
transaction
7405fa3eb552d27c8b2d9971fe8d0f0dd45f2a6ddc9d9ef8b8b4dda17a796c02
spent
true